If a student is noted to have poor hygiene (i.e. body odor), it is the teacher’s responsibility to talk to him/her about hygiene

. 
Agree            Disagree

Why? ​
Health
1 answer:
snow_tiger [21]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

It is the teacher's responsibilty.

Explanation:

Effective classrooms do not only focus on academic standards but the growth of the whole student.  Learning hygiene is not always supported at home and the negitive social/emotional impact a child can suffer due to body odor will affect affect academic progress and behavior.
